Clarke 6210130 BC130 12V Battery Booster Charger Specification

The Clarke 6210130 BC130 12V Battery Booster Charger is a robust and efficient device designed for both charging and boosting 12V lead-acid batteries. This versatile charger combines reliability with ease of use, making it suitable for a range of automotive and marine applications. It features a compact yet sturdy design, ensuring durability and portability for various environments. The charger operates with a 230V AC input, providing a consistent and reliable power source. It delivers a charging current of up to 12A, optimizing battery charge cycles and reducing downtime.

The BC130 is equipped with a manual charging mode, allowing users to control and adjust the charging process as needed. This feature is particularly useful for maintaining older or specialized batteries. Safety is prioritized with integrated protection mechanisms against short circuits, reverse polarity, and overloading, ensuring both user and device safety during operation. The charger includes clear, easy-to-read indicators that display the charging status, facilitating straightforward monitoring.

Designed with user convenience in mind, the Clarke 6210130 BC130 features a simple interface, enabling quick setup and operation. The device is suitable for use with a variety of vehicles, including cars, motorcycles, and boats, making it an ideal choice for both personal and professional use. Its reliable performance and protective features make the Clarke 6210130 BC130 a dependable tool for maintaining battery health and performance.

Clarke 6210130 BC130 12V Battery Booster Charger F.A.Q.

How do I connect the Clarke 6210130 BC130 12V Battery Booster Charger to a battery?

Ensure the charger is unplugged. Connect the red clamp to the positive terminal (+) and the black clamp to the negative terminal (-) of the battery.

What should I do if the charger does not turn on?

Check that the power cord is securely plugged into a working outlet and the battery clamps are properly connected. If the issue persists, inspect the fuse and replace if necessary.

Can I use the charger for maintenance charging over a long period?

Yes, the Clarke 6210130 BC130 can be used for maintenance charging. It will automatically switch to a maintenance mode once the battery is fully charged.

What is the charging time for a standard car battery using this charger?

Charging time can vary depending on the battery's state of charge and capacity. Typically, it takes about 4 to 8 hours to fully charge a standard car battery.

Is it safe to leave the charger unattended while charging?

Yes, the charger is designed with safety features that allow it to be left unattended. It will automatically stop charging when the battery is full.

What does it mean if the charger's indicator light is blinking?

A blinking indicator light may signify a connection issue or that the battery is defective. Check the connections and the battery's condition.

How do I maintain the Clarke 6210130 BC130 charger for optimal performance?

Regularly inspect the cables and clamps for damage. Keep the charger clean and dry, and store it in a cool, dry place.

Can the charger be used in extreme weather conditions?

While the charger is robust, it is recommended to use it in a sheltered environment away from extreme temperatures and moisture to ensure longevity and safety.

What type of batteries is the Clarke 6210130 BC130 compatible with?

The charger is compatible with 12V lead-acid batteries, including AGM, gel, and flooded types.

How can I troubleshoot a battery that fails to charge?

Check the battery connections, ensure the battery terminals are clean, and verify the charger's settings. If the battery is old, it may need to be replaced.
